- I've dedicated this weekend to getting my linux box up on
- the ethernet. unfortunately, I 've run into the same probelms
- as everyone else. Here is what I did.
-
- 1) installed SMC Elite 16 and changed parameters using software
- 2) recompiled tcpip with proper values in Space.c in
- 0.98.1 kernel.
- 3) got tcpip-0.8 suite and put stuff in /usr/bin and
- /usr/etc/inet
- NOTE: why did EVERYONE erase the tcpip suites on the various
- anon ftp sites?????
- 4) ran install.net
- made up a router cause I don't know the one for this school.
- 5) all telnet and ftp attempts fail due to 'host unreachable'
- or name server lookup, even the loopback.
